Pikku Kukka – Hiljaisuus

Pikku KukkaPikku Kukka, that is Emilia and Lotta, are two sharp singer-songwriters blending their voices in charming melodies from the deepest woods to sound like anything you would expect from Finnish pop. The nine songs included in “Pois ympäröivä maa” are uncomplicated folk and poetic pop disguised with a full-rock band and indie rock production. This “little flower” is classic Finnish pop with a debt to nineties superstars Ultra Bra.
